4.10.4.2 Sync Response
The following example shows the Sync command response (section 2.2.1.21) sent from the server to the client.
-
<?xml version="1.0" encoding="utf-8"?> <Sync xmlns:email="Email" xmlns:airsyncbase="AirSyncBase" xmlns="AirSync"> <Collections> <Collection> <SyncKey>2</SyncKey> <CollectionId>7</CollectionId> <Status>1</Status> <Commands> <Add> <ServerId>7:1</ServerId> <ApplicationData> <email:To>"deviceuser" <anat@contoso.com> </email:To> <email:From>"deviceuser2" <chris@contoso.com> </email:From> <email:Subject>Email with Attachment</email:Subject> <email:DateReceived>2007-05-08T17:57:22.890Z </email:DateReceived> <email:DisplayTo>deviceuser</email:DisplayTo> <email:ThreadTopic>Email with Attachment </email:ThreadTopic> <email:Importance>1</email:Importance> <email:Read>0</email:Read> <airsyncbase:Attachments> <airsyncbase:Attachment> <airsyncbase:DisplayName>ActiveSyncClient_ AcceptingMeetingRequest.JPG</airsyncbase:DisplayName> <airsyncbase:FileReference>7%3a1%3a0 </airsyncbase:FileReference> <airsyncbase:Method>1</airsyncbase:Method> <airsyncbase:EstimatedDataSize>18790 </airsyncbase:EstimatedDataSize> </airsyncbase:Attachment> </airsyncbase:Attachments> <airsyncbase:Body> <airsyncbase:Type>2</airsyncbase:Type> <airsyncbase:EstimatedDataSize>58 </airsyncbase:EstimatedDataSize> <airsyncbase:Truncated>1</airsyncbase:Truncated> <airsyncbase:Data><html></airsyncbase:Data> </airsyncbase:Body> <email:MessageClass>IPM.Note</email:MessageClass> <email:InternetCPID>28591</email:InternetCPID> <email:Flag /> <email:ContentClass>urn:content-classes:message </email:ContentClass> <airsyncbase:NativeBodyType>1</airsyncbase:NativeBodyType> </ApplicationData> </Add> </Commands> </Collection> </Collections> </Sync>
